A significant development in U.S. manufacturing emerged on March 30, 2026, as a leading semiconductor company announced plans to expand its operations in Texas with a multibillion-dollar investment. The project, centered in the Austin metropolitan area, is expected to boost domestic chip production, create thousands of jobs, and reinforce Texas’ position as a critical hub in the global technology supply chain.
According to company statements released earlier today, the expansion will include the construction of a new fabrication facility, commonly referred to as a “fab,” alongside upgrades to existing infrastructure. The new facility is designed to support advanced chip manufacturing processes used in industries such as automotive, consumer electronics, and data centers.
Industry analysts note that the move reflects continued efforts by U.S. companies to strengthen domestic production capabilities following years of global supply chain disruptions. Semiconductor shortages during the early 2020s exposed vulnerabilities in international sourcing, prompting both private companies and public institutions to encourage localized manufacturing.
The Texas project is expected to generate approximately 3,500 direct jobs during its construction phase, with an additional 1,500 permanent positions once the facility becomes operational. These roles will span engineering, technical operations, and administrative functions, offering a range of employment opportunities in the region.
Local economic officials highlighted the broader impact of the investment, noting that it is likely to stimulate growth in supporting industries, including construction, logistics, and specialized equipment manufacturing. Small and medium-sized businesses in the surrounding area may also benefit from increased demand for services tied to the project.

The semiconductor company emphasized that sustainability will play a key role in the project’s development. Plans include the use of energy-efficient manufacturing processes, water recycling systems, and partnerships with local utilities to support renewable energy integration. These measures align with broader industry trends toward reducing the environmental footprint of high-tech manufacturing.

Construction on the new facility is expected to begin later this year, pending final regulatory approvals and site preparations. The company anticipates that initial production could commence within the next three to four years, depending on construction timelines and equipment installation.
In addition to economic benefits, the project is expected to contribute to workforce development initiatives. Partnerships with local universities and technical schools are planned to help train the next generation of engineers and technicians, ensuring a steady pipeline of skilled talent for the industry.
Educational institutions in the region have already begun discussions with the company to develop specialized programs tailored to semiconductor manufacturing. These efforts aim to equip students with practical skills and hands-on experience relevant to the evolving demands of the sector.
